Norwood, United States is a charming suburban community located just outside of Cincinnati, Ohio. Known for its rich history and vibrant local culture, it offers a blend of residential comfort and urban amenities. The town features beautiful parks, unique shops, and a variety of dining options, making it an appealing destination for visitors.

With its friendly atmosphere and community events, Norwood reflects the warmth of Midwestern hospitality.

Climate Guide

Weather

Norwood experiences a humid continental climate, with four distinct seasons. Summers are warm and humid, with temperatures averaging in the high 80s Fahrenheit (around 30°C). Winters can be cold with temperatures often dropping below freezing, and snowfall is common. Spring and autumn are mild, featuring comfortable temperatures and beautiful foliage.

Getting Around

Walkability

Norwood is a relatively walkable community with several neighborhoods that support pedestrian traffic. Sidewalks are available in most areas, and local shops and parks are within walking distance for residents and visitors. However, some further areas may require a car for convenience.

Transportation

Traffic

Traffic in Norwood is generally manageable, although peak hours can lead to congestion, particularly on main roads. Public transportation options include buses, which connect to Cincinnati and other surrounding areas, but may have limited frequency.
